Comments on the geologic information

  • MAJOR ORE MINERAL NOT IN DATABASE IS BERTRANDITE. MINOR ORE MINERAL NOT IN DATABASE IS BEHOITE.

Reserves and resources

  • Type In-situ
    Estimate year 1988
    Indicated 11340000kg commodity
    Demonstrated 11340000kg commodity
    Total resources 11340000kg commodity
    Commodity Subtype Grade units Group Importance Year
    Beryllium Be 0.72 wt-pct Beryllium Major 1988

Comments on the reserve resource information

  • R1=M1C1=M9C4, COL 4 ORE IS MORE BERTRANDITE THAN BEHOITE. GRADE LISTED IS DERIVED FROM BEO GRADE. THIS Q INFORMATION WAS GIVEN BY BRUCE WRIGHT, CYPRUS
  • ORIGINAL REFERENCE STATES "25-MILLION LB OF BERYLLIUM OXIDE ORE GRADING OVER 2% BEO."
